Attendees: D. Pellam, R. Osweiler, T. Brindle. Apologies: K. Varga.

Quick session today. Main item: trimming the marketing budget by roughly 18% for the Larkspur product line after soft Q3 numbers out of the Dunmore region. Rina walked the board through the reallocation — paid channels take the biggest hit, events survive mostly intact. Tom flagged the risk to the spring launch; we'll revisit in six weeks. Everyone agreed to keep messaging consistent in the meantime. One sensitive item follows for board eyes only.

internal memo for tagef-hadup: Gross margin on Ulaath came in at 15 percent against a plan of 5 percent. Only 7 of the 120 pilot accounts renewed Ulaath, so a churn review is set for October 15.

Memo to Finance — re: the Vantrell supply contract. Renewal talks kick off next month, and we'd like your numbers on volume rebates before then. They've hinted at a 4% increase, which we think we can knock down if we commit to the Greyfield warehouse volumes for two years. Nils is leading negotiations; please flag any cash-flow concerns by Friday so he walks in prepared. Keep the next bit off the distribution list entirely.

board note of tagug-hahag: Praionax Logistics is in early talks to buy Julaxek Group for about $36.3 million. The Julmir launch date is March 1, and nothing goes to the press before then.

Hey, handing off SpoolDart before I roll onto the Glimmerfen project. It's the printer-spooler microservice that queues jobs for the Lanthorn office fleet. Mostly boring — watch the retry loop in the dispatch worker, it backs off too aggressively if the spool volume fills. Maya rewrote the purge cron last quarter, so trust that code. Deploys go through the usual Brindlewick pipeline. If the service wedges and you need to unlock the admin vault, the recovery passphrase is below.

strongbox words: druiel-frador-brieth-druys-fenys-zorwyn-zorael

**Key Ceremony Checklist — Item 7 (GraphTangle Visualizer)**

Before we sign the GraphTangle release build, double-check that the dependency graph renders cleanly against the staging signing node — no orphaned edges, no cycles flagged in red. Once Priya's counterpart witnesses the HSM unlock, rotate the escrow bundle and log it in the ceremony ledger. To unseal the escrow bundle, the witness reads out the recovery passphrase, which is:

unlock words, yagag-tagaf: ulaath-ulawyn